4. Implement a Web Application Firewall (WAF)

  • What Is a WAF?: Define a Web Application Firewall as a security layer that filters and monitors HTTP traffic to and from a website.
  • Why Use a WAF: Explain that a WAF helps prevent attacks like SQL injection, cross-site scripting (XSS), and DDoS attacks.
  • Selecting a WAF: Outline the criteria for choosing a WAF and suggest reputable providers (Cloudflare, Sucuri, etc.), noting that some offer free plans with basic protections.

8. Implement Security Headers

  • What Are Security Headers?: Define security headers as HTTP response headers that can improve a website’s security by preventing malicious scripts and attacks.
  • Important Security Headers to Use:
    • Content-Security-Policy (CSP): Prevents cross-site scripting by restricting resources the browser can load.
    • X-Frame-Options: Protects against clickjacking attacks.
    • X-XSS-Protection: Adds an extra layer of XSS protection.
  • Implementation Tips: Offer practical tips on adding these headers through server settings or security plugins.
